Как организованы платформы обработки происшествий в реальном времени
Как организованы платформы обработки происшествий в реальном времени
Механизмы обработки событий в реальном времени представляют собой совокупность софтверных частей, которые получают, исследуют и обрабатывают массивы данных с минимальной латентностью. Такие комплексы функционируют беспрерывно, обеспечивая моментальную отклик на поступающую данные.
Основу архитектуры составляют три ключевых компонента: источники событий, обработчики и базы данных. Источники генерируют беспрерывный последовательность данных через специальные каналы. Обработчики реализуют фильтрацию, преобразование и объединение данных согласно определённым нормам.
Нынешние системы применяют распределенную архитектуру для обеспечения высокой производительности. Приходящие происшествия разделяются между набором компонентов обработки, что позволяет 1xbet вход на сайт мобильная версия увеличиваться горизонтально и обрабатывать миллионы происшествий в секунду.
Критическим показателем является время ответа — период между приемом события и предоставлением ответа. Надежные решения обрабатывают информацию за миллисекунды, что критично для финансовых транзакций и комплексов охраны.
Источники инцидентов: сенсоры, приложения, логи, операции и пользовательские операции
Происшествия попадают в механизм из разнообразных источников, каждый из которых формирует особый тип данных. Датчики промышленного аппаратуры отправляют данные температуры, давления, вибрации и иных физических показателей с частотой до сотен измерений в секунду.
Веб-приложения и мобильные службы генерируют события при взаимодействии пользователя с оболочкой. Щелчки, обзоры страниц, внесение продуктов образуют беспрерывный поток действий. Серверные приложения отслеживают вызовы к API и изменения состояния сессий.
Системные логи отслеживают технические инциденты: ошибки, предостережения, информационные уведомления о деятельности структуры. Выделенные модули аккумулируют сведения с серверов и контейнеров, отправляя их в 1xbet казино для единой обработки.
Экономические транзакции генерируют критически существенные происшествия при транзакциях и расчетах. Банковские системы создают данные о каждой транзакции с картой и изменении баланса. Торговые решения фиксируют запросы на покупку и продажу ценностей.
Архитектура поточной обработки
Потоковая преобразование строится на концепции непрерывного передвижения данных через череду процессоров без переходного записи. Происшествия движутся через череду изменений, где каждый компонент производит определённую функцию: фильтрацию, обогащение, суммирование или распределение.
Фундаментальная архитектура охватывает ярус получения данных, который получает события из внешних источников и конвертирует их в унифицированный вид. Следующий уровень выполняет бизнес-логику: считает параметры, находит нарушения, задействует правила обработки. Данные отправляются в ярус вывода для записи или транспортировки.
Современные решения обеспечивают два варианта к обработке. Первый обслуживает каждое инцидент индивидуально моментально после получения. Второй собирает инциденты в минипакеты и обрабатывает их с периодом в несколько секунд. Выбор определяется от запросов к задержке и количеству данных.
Компоненты структуры взаимодействуют через унифицированные каналы, что позволяет менять индивидуальные компоненты без реорганизации целой структуры. 1хбет казино предоставляет пластичность при модификации условий.
Очереди и каналы данных: как инциденты передаются между службами
Транспортировка происшествий между компонентами структуры реализуется через особые механизмы обмена уведомлениями. Очереди сообщений гарантируют надёжную транспортировку данных от производителей к адресатам с обеспечением сохранности при неполадках.
Каналы данных являют собой распределённые платформы для публикации и подписки на массивы происшествий. Источники отправляют сообщения в обозначенные потоки, а получатели записываются на требуемые категории. Такая подход обеспечивает одному происшествию достигать множества потребителей одновременно.
Основные параметры систем транспортировки инцидентов содержат:
- Пропускную мощность — число уведомлений в отрезок времени
- Задержку передачи — время между передачей и приемом
- Обеспечения транспортировки — уровень надежности передачи
- Упорядоченность — удержание цепочки происшествий
Инструменты буферизации сохраняют инциденты при кратковременной неготовности потребителей. 1xbet казино сохраняет данные на диске до момента успешной преобразования. Репликация между узлами предупреждает утрату информации при отказе серверов.
Подходы обработки
Платформы реального времени задействуют многообразные модели обработки инцидентов в зависимости от бизнес-требований и характера данных. Каждая подход устанавливает способ классификации, анализа и конвертации входящих массивов.
Обслуживание отдельных событий исследует каждое данные независимо от других. Система использует нормы отбора и обогащения к каждой строке моментально после приема. Такой метод минимизирует задержки и применим для ключевых сценариев с необходимостью моментальной реакции.
Интервальная обработка группирует происшествия по хронологическим интервалам или объему строк. Комплекс собирает информацию в продолжение конкретного отрезка, затем осуществляет суммирование и вычисление статистики. Окна могут быть постоянными, подвижными или сеансовыми в связи от алгоритма программы.
Обслуживание с удержанием положения поддерживает связь между происшествиями. Система фиксирует временные итоги, индикаторы, собранные величины для следующих вычислений. 1иксбет применяет распределённое базу для достижения непротиворечивости. Вариант без состояния преобразует инциденты автономно, что улучшает масштабирование.
Хранение данных: оперативные (real-time) и холодные (архивные) слои
Архитектура хранения данных в платформах реального времени сегментируется на несколько ярусов в связи от периодичности обращения и критериев к темпу получения. Такое сегментация улучшает расходы и предоставляет компромисс между эффективностью и стоимостью.
Оперативный уровень включает актуальные сведения, к которым требуется немедленный обращение. Информация располагается в рабочей памяти или на производительных SSD-дисках для уменьшения времени реакции. Базы этого слоя обрабатывают тысячи вызовов в секунду. Интервал хранения равен от нескольких часов до нескольких дней.
Промежуточный ярус содержит данные среднего периода для анализа и формирования отчетов. Инциденты перемещаются сюда самостоятельно после истечения времени актуальности. 1хбет казино обеспечивает компромисс между темпом запроса и объёмом размещения.
Холодный архивный слой предназначен для длительного хранения прошлых информации. Сведения размещается на дешевых носителях с низкоскоростным обращением. Хранилища используются для соответствия запросам регуляторов, ревизии и анализа тенденций. Интервал сохранения может составлять нескольких лет.
Увеличение и отказоустойчивость
Способность платформы преобразовывать возрастающие массивы данных и удерживать дееспособность при сбоях определяет её устойчивость в рабочей среде. Построение должна включать механизмы горизонтального роста и дублирования важных элементов.
Горизонтальное расширение подключает свежие узлы обработки при росте трафика. Происшествия автоматом распределяются между доступными узлами соответственно методам выравнивания. Комплекс активно подстраивается к изменению массива данных без остановки.
Средства обеспечения живучести 1xbet казино содержат:
- Копирование данных между узлами для предупреждения потерь
- Самостоятельное смену на резервные элементы при неполадке
- Контрольные метки для удержания статуса обработки
- Реставрация с возобновлением с финального сохранённого состояния
Разделение трафика осуществляется на фундаменте идентификаторов разделения, которые определяют распределение событий к обработчикам. 1иксбет гарантирует упорядоченную обработку соотнесенных происшествий на отдельном сервере. Отслеживание работоспособности узлов позволяет обнаруживать снижение эффективности и переназначать задачи.
Мониторинг и оповещение: как отслеживают положение потоков и реагируют на аномалии
Беспрерывное контроль за статусом системы обработки происшествий обеспечивает обнаруживать сбои до их существенного эффекта на деловые процессы. Средства отслеживания собирают показатели скорости и генерируют сигналы при отклонениях от типичных значений.
Важнейшие показатели содержат темп получения инцидентов, латентность обработки, объем очередей и процент сбоев. Комплексы наблюдают загрузку CPU, задействование памяти и дискового объема на компонентах группы. Схемы визуализируют движение метрик в реальном времени.
Предельные параметры устанавливают границы нормального действия для каждой показателя. При превышении пределов механизм автоматом производит предупреждения для операторов. 1хбет казино дает устанавливать принципы уведомления с рассмотрением серьезности разных видов инцидентов.
Выявление аномалий применяет статистические методы для выявления аномальных паттернов в потоках данных. Процедуры определяют внезапные скачки загрузки, необычные серии происшествий, странную поведение. Автоматические действия содержат масштабирование ресурсов, перенаправление на запасные потоки или снижение приходящего трафика.
Образцы использования систем обработки инцидентов
Экономические компании используют платформы обработки происшествий для определения поддельных переводов. Методы изучают каждую транзакцию по карте в время совершения, сопоставляя с предыдущими моделями поведения клиента. При нахождении подозрительной деятельности механизм прерывает операцию за миллисекунды.
Веб-магазины применяют непрерывную обработку для индивидуализации предложений изделий. События посещения страниц, внесения в список и покупок обрабатываются в реальном времени. Система генерирует свежие рекомендации на основе мгновенного действий пользователя.
Промышленные организации устанавливают мониторинг оборудования для прогнозного сервиса. Сенсоры на заводских участках посылают данные вибрации, температуры и энергопотребления. 1иксбет исследует сведения и прогнозирует потенциальные аварии, что позволяет проектировать ремонт без аварийных прерываний.
Логистические организации наблюдают перемещение товаров и совершенствуют траектории транспортировки. GPS-трекеры генерируют координаты перевозочных средств каждые несколько секунд. Система принимает заторы и важность заказов для динамической настройки траекторий и уведомления клиентов о времени приезда.
